Printing the conÞguration page
The Phaser 240 can print a conÞguration page that contains useful
information for installation and troubleshooting.

There are two ways to print the conÞguration page:
■
Send a utility file to the printer.
For information on how to print
the conÞguration page by sending a utility file to the printer, see
the Phaser 240 Drivers and Utilities Printing Reference.

■
Use the DIP Switches inside the printerÕs rear panel door.
1.
Power up the printer and wait for the READY indicator to be
on (not blinking).

2.
Remove the rear panel door and note the current DIP Switch
settings. Set Switches 1, 2, 3, and 4 down.

3.
After about Þve seconds, set Switch 4 up. The printer prints
the conÞguration page as soon as the switch is set (you do not
have to reset the printer). After the conÞguration page prints,
return the DIP Switches to their original positions. Refer to
Chapter 7, ÒFront and Rear Panels,Ó for more information on
DIP Switches.
